Understanding AI-Powered Excel Automation

The
AI-Powered Excel Automation refers to the use of artificial intelligence technologies—such as machine learning, natural language processing, and predictive modeling—to automate tasks within Microsoft Excel. Unlike traditional Excel macros or VBA automation, which rely on predefined rules, AI-based solutions can learn from data, adapt to new patterns, and improve performance over time.

Key capabilities include:

Automated data analysis for identifying trends and anomalies

Data cleaning and normalization using intelligent algorithms

Predictive analytics for forecasting future outcomes

Report automation for generating dashboards and summaries

Real-time analytics for monitoring live data streams

These capabilities empower organizations to shift from reactive reporting to proactive decision-making.

Key Features of AI in Excel

Modern versions of Excel, particularly those integrated with Microsoft 365, include intelligent features designed to enhance productivity and decision-making.

Ideas and Insights

Excel’s built-in AI capabilities analyze datasets and suggest trends, charts, and summaries. These features support data visualization by recommending the most effective ways to present information.

Natural Language Queries

Users can ask questions in plain language to retrieve insights. For example, typing “What were the top sales regions last quarter?” enables AI-driven insights without complex formulas.

Automated Forecasting

Excel’s forecasting tools use historical data to predict future trends. This functionality supports predictive analytics, enabling businesses to plan for demand fluctuations and market changes.

Intelligent Data Types

AI-powered data types automatically enrich spreadsheets with external information. For example, stock and geography data types provide real-time updates, enabling real-time analytics and smarter decision-making.

The Role of AI in Enhancing Data Visualization

Visual representation of data is essential for understanding complex information. AI enhances data visualization by automatically recommending charts, highlighting anomalies, and creating interactive dashboards. This enables decision-makers to interpret trends quickly and accurately.

For example, AI can detect seasonal patterns in sales data and suggest a line chart with highlighted peaks, improving clarity and insight.
